B A blind boy sat on the steps of a building with a hat by his feet. He held up a sign (标牌) which said, “I am blind. Please help me.” There were only a few coins in the hat. A man was walking by. He took a few coins from his pocket and dropped them into the hat. He then took the sign, turned it around, and wrote some words. He put it back so that everyone who walked by could see the new words. Soon the hat began to fill up. More and more people were giving money to the blind boy. That afternoon the man who had changed the sign came to see the boy again. The boy recognize his footst eps and asked, “Were you the one who changed my sign this morning? What did you write?” The man said, “I only wrote the truth. I said what you said but in a different way. I wrote, ‘Today is a beautiful day, but I can’t see it.’” Do you think the first sign and the second sign were saying the same thing? Of course both signs told people the boy was blind, but the first sign simply said the boy was blind. The second sign told people they were so lucky that they were not blind. 6. 记叙文类作者:巩穹 (I)★★ Elizabeth Blackwell was born in England in 1821, and moved to New York City when she was ten years old. One day she decided that she wanted to become a doctor. That was nearly impossible for a woman in the middle of the nineteenth century. After writing many letters asking for admission(录取) to medical schools, she was finally accepted by a doctor in Philadelphia. She was so determined that she taught school and gave music lessons to get money for the cost of schooling. In 1849, after graduation from medical school. she decided to further her education in Paris. She wanted to be a surgeon(外科医师) , but a serious eye problem forced her to give up the idea. Upon returning to the United States, she found it difficult to start her own practice because she was a woman. By 1857 Elizabeth and her sister, also a doctor, along with another woman doctor, managed to open a new hospital, the first for women and children Besides being the first woman physician and founding her own hospital , she also set up the first medical school for women. 1.
